I have a question. What is the largest stepping motors that can be used on the K40 machine? The thing is that I want to go the fastest as possible in this little machine to engrave some my jobs quicker. it took me about 2 and a half hour to engrave a 10 x 5 wooden plaque. My speed limit is set to 300 and if I try to go faster it will miss steps and I think is understandable for this motors that came with my machine. Also I currently have installed two of the mini 2 phase 1.5A 1 axis stepper controller. Any suggestions would be greatly appreciated.

Nema 17 is the biggest it can use. You may find a higher torqe motor if you want but I doubt it can help too much though.
The highest speed I could reach was 450mm/s but without 2:1 reduction gear, backlash could happen and there would be too much stress applied to the little belt. In most time, you don't want to drive the K40 over 350mm/s for quality job. But it's from my point of view other may not be agreed to.
